{"payload":{"feedbackUrl":"https://github.com/orgs/community/discussions/53140","repo":{"id":430734779,"defaultBranch":"main","name":"libyimmo","ownerLogin":"andrew-canaday","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2021-11-22T14:14:44.000Z","ownerAvatar":"https://github.com/avatars/u/3019960?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1691951790.0","currentOid":""},"activityList":{"items":[{"before":"cb3ff40f679595e4e7df7d98fcf418b0e91d3b6f","after":"eb9d2826ded44d5d7cb628eff4810c3ae17fba8d","ref":"refs/heads/main","pushedAt":"2024-06-10T23:47: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"HTTP: Correct attribute name for ymo_http_hdr_cmp","shortMessageHtmlLink":"HTTP: Correct attribute name for ymo_http_hdr_cmp"}},{"before":"c2979e695ae2b35bdfe454c4b5e6864b1b0d2acd","after":"cb3ff40f679595e4e7df7d98fcf418b0e91d3b6f","ref":"refs/heads/main","pushedAt":"2024-06-10T19:20:55.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Bringing in changes from develop.","shortMessageHtmlLink":"Bringing in changes from develop."}},{"before":"4c65573b8f9177a8261c0d95d2a86d01b87cccd7","after":"c2979e695ae2b35bdfe454c4b5e6864b1b0d2acd","ref":"refs/heads/main","pushedAt":"2024-06-03T00:38:35.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Minutiae:\n\n - conn: no longer needs conn->server->config\n - docs: add flask to requirements. conn: add loop getter (TODO: venv..)\n - UTF8: corrected in the wrong direction","shortMessageHtmlLink":"Minutiae:"}},{"before":"8169f35beea7d2a42d47e6f95f87fa85da220a53","after":"4c65573b8f9177a8261c0d95d2a86d01b87cccd7","ref":"refs/heads/main","pushedAt":"2024-06-02T22:51: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"fast_tolower: a little tidying (why not?)\n\n(cherry picked from commit 14b902e50da1df956706f702308b0bb2e817eba5)","shortMessageHtmlLink":"fast_tolower: a little tidying (why not?)"}},{"before":"b6c768df2427846a12c7b7c11b597ff17ec9e0cb","after":"8169f35beea7d2a42d47e6f95f87fa85da220a53","ref":"refs/heads/main","pushedAt":"2024-06-02T19:17:41.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"UTF8: quartet check validates four bytes and then only skips the first three. Patched.\n\n(cherry picked from commit e526fd844bcdad078bee386ca643095d1a9690dc)","shortMessageHtmlLink":"UTF8: quartet check validates four bytes and then only skips the firs…"}},{"before":"f363bcd3661c4e772c4c6b29d2953b20e985ceb0","after":"b6c768df2427846a12c7b7c11b597ff17ec9e0cb","ref":"refs/heads/main","pushedAt":"2024-05-21T04:24:22.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Update WSGI usage/configuration docs.\n\n(cherry picked from commit ddeaa6549a92a71264777e25d65117a00419b1a3)","shortMessageHtmlLink":"Update WSGI usage/configuration docs."}},{"before":"a6ba31f5796654b74768b11480f049ee0a57ee26","after":"f363bcd3661c4e772c4c6b29d2953b20e985ceb0","ref":"refs/heads/main","pushedAt":"2024-05-21T03:12:44.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Update Dockerfile to use apt for flask","shortMessageHtmlLink":"Update Dockerfile to use apt for flask"}},{"before":"f0b79e5cd83a39ceca56fc3c34c2ec7d17bf5ed2","after":"a6ba31f5796654b74768b11480f049ee0a57ee26","ref":"refs/heads/main","pushedAt":"2023-08-13T22:24:31.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"TODO: fix python path checking during configure.","shortMessageHtmlLink":"TODO: fix python path checking during configure."}},{"before":"e8aee27c8c667a9dab0b468d8c32c6c28425144c","after":"f0b79e5cd83a39ceca56fc3c34c2ec7d17bf5ed2","ref":"refs/heads/main","pushedAt":"2023-08-13T18:36:23.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Bump patch level for 0.2.4 (python version fixes)","shortMessageHtmlLink":"Bump patch level for 0.2.4 (python version fixes)"}},{"before":"b682140a337ce4915fe91826dfecaf2be1b7afcb","after":"e8aee27c8c667a9dab0b468d8c32c6c28425144c","ref":"refs/heads/main","pushedAt":"2023-08-13T18:10:56.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Update README links [skip ci]","shortMessageHtmlLink":"Update README links [skip ci]"}},{"before":"b2e89a7ccc253d8f0aafea3311fe777dbe6f6f69","after":"b682140a337ce4915fe91826dfecaf2be1b7afcb","ref":"refs/heads/main","pushedAt":"2023-08-13T18:08:23.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Bump patch level for 0.2.3","shortMessageHtmlLink":"Bump patch level for 0.2.3"}},{"before":"5f63799789247b7be38bccc8ab5fca2e20e498a4","after":"b2e89a7ccc253d8f0aafea3311fe777dbe6f6f69","ref":"refs/heads/main","pushedAt":"2023-08-13T16:45:17.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"YAML updates (TODO: just discovered yaml_document_t...should migrate):\n\n - add ymo_yaml_doc_get / ymo_yaml_doc_vget\n - fix defaults if not set in config\n - split WSGI config into header file (TEMPORARY HACK. Will tidy)\n - fix optind bug","shortMessageHtmlLink":"YAML updates (TODO: just discovered yaml_document_t...should migrate):"}},{"before":"20523a9eae53196f9d387bc69c4b591dd2088c51","after":"5f63799789247b7be38bccc8ab5fca2e20e498a4","ref":"refs/heads/main","pushedAt":"2023-08-01T11:47:22.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Squashed commit of the following:\n\ncommit 05f4d4115261bbacec32ac0326c661f46d8ab828\nAuthor: andrew-canaday \nDate: Tue Aug 1 07:46:52 2023 -0400\n\n Upgrade requests to version 2.31.0\n\ncommit ce3f68e2174a0dc64c7cadc1f88f792e7d0d33c9\nAuthor: andrew-canaday \nDate: Tue Aug 1 07:44:59 2023 -0400\n\n Upgrade aaugustin websocket lib for utility script","shortMessageHtmlLink":"Squashed commit of the following:"}},{"before":"a5e638a06f7d9d78757b66a94d715ab24ada0d14","after":"20523a9eae53196f9d387bc69c4b591dd2088c51","ref":"refs/heads/main","pushedAt":"2023-08-01T11:23:56.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Bump version to 0.2.2","shortMessageHtmlLink":"Bump version to 0.2.2"}},{"before":"47edbc4dc1bc8a84c0b715050b80db1f0b115093","after":"a5e638a06f7d9d78757b66a94d715ab24ada0d14","ref":"refs/heads/main","pushedAt":"2023-08-01T11:18:35.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Minor doc corrections (TODO: it's time to review the docs)","shortMessageHtmlLink":"Minor doc corrections (TODO: it's time to review the docs)"}},{"before":"6726f08043a10858968ec9eeee0e801c8b05a79d","after":"47edbc4dc1bc8a84c0b715050b80db1f0b115093","ref":"refs/heads/main","pushedAt":"2023-08-01T10:55:49.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":" - YAML: add some rudimentary yaml facilities to facilitate some\n file-based config\n - TLS: fix TLS handshake bug (no works with python)\n - WSGI: implement websocket .close() method","shortMessageHtmlLink":" - YAML: add some rudimentary yaml facilities to facilitate some"}},{"before":"10e240ed3384cdc0dfde23e6f975cd09fb2fc4d1","after":"6726f08043a10858968ec9eeee0e801c8b05a79d","ref":"refs/heads/main","pushedAt":"2023-07-20T21:24:51.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Squashed commit of the following:\n\n - Add TODO's re: python exceptions\n - Let server check number of processes (later: we can move this to function arg if need be\n - Get rid of WSGI HTTP response body look ahead\n - K6: add 10k file...why not.\n - Neat. Just...non-rigorous benchmark spam, but the WS stuff looks like it works?\n - Eh. Shuffle some docs.\n - Fix PyCFunctionWithKeywords signature (TODO: maybe use _PyCFunctionFastWithKeywords?)\n - Minor tweaks to docker build + HTTP test.\n - WSGI: PORT and CONTENT_LENGTH should be string, not int.\n - Add start_server script for local debug\n - Use actions checkout/v3\n - Switch to v2 of docker login action\n - Update pytest for CI\n - Empty commit to prompt CI post RSA key change.","shortMessageHtmlLink":"Squashed commit of the following:"}},{"before":"bb141c7c0f0d02c9650eb556f3e42b571308303b","after":"10e240ed3384cdc0dfde23e6f975cd09fb2fc4d1","ref":"refs/heads/main","pushedAt":"2023-07-16T11:22:05.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Bump ABI and version number","shortMessageHtmlLink":"Bump ABI and version number"}},{"before":"3f1a57ab70b4031d1df65d0c895f6fbe14cb0746","after":"bb141c7c0f0d02c9650eb556f3e42b571308303b","ref":"refs/heads/main","pushedAt":"2023-07-15T17:48: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Squashed commit of the following:\n\ncommit 0c10db47c1a4bd41eea30636c5840655595ba99d\nAuthor: andrew-canaday \nDate: Sat Jul 15 13:47:44 2023 -0400\n\n Minor tweaks to docker build + HTTP test.\n\ncommit df68b7ea95607b8fc0905b7ce70dc15b08595287\nAuthor: andrew-canaday \nDate: Sat Jul 15 13:46:20 2023 -0400\n\n WSGI: PORT and CONTENT_LENGTH should be string, not int.\n\ncommit 2df2a0fc6ce201e3d2ef4fad1dc3915802829046\nAuthor: andrew-canaday \nDate: Sat Jul 15 09:27:58 2023 -0400\n\n Add start_server script for local debug\n\ncommit d91e6689f405ab9f3a5cb4b36b9c23189eab0f9a\nAuthor: andrew-canaday \nDate: Thu Jul 13 07:50:03 2023 -0400\n\n Use actions checkout/v3\n\ncommit d3f8fffe20bc08240a70c6325dcb67c02dfcea80\nAuthor: andrew-canaday \nDate: Thu Jul 13 07:45:36 2023 -0400\n\n Switch to v2 of docker login action\n\ncommit 376f612440bc7ff77d0e8c3a06e3600bee7a6e96\nAuthor: andrew-canaday \nDate: Mon Apr 3 10:01:41 2023 -0400\n\n Update pytest for CI\n\ncommit c73c63b0e31e2e8ad8658550a59ea75c7166f811\nAuthor: andrew-canaday \nDate: Wed Mar 29 07:56:57 2023 -0400\n\n Empty commit to prompt CI post RSA key change.\n\ncommit c09d442a5c4878aec4a7e8e7b186b7e8c3dc5ece\nAuthor: andrew-canaday \nDate: Sat Jul 30 20:39:23 2022 -0400\n\n Fmt code","shortMessageHtmlLink":"Squashed commit of the following:"}},{"before":"ee12d7ad76f2c1572d95d3caf3e2ea864b352609","after":"3f1a57ab70b4031d1df65d0c895f6fbe14cb0746","ref":"refs/heads/main","pushedAt":"2023-06-03T17:19:02.926Z","pushType":"push","commitsCount":1,"pusher":{"login":"andrew-canaday","name":"Andrew Canaday","path":"/andrew-canaday","primaryAvatarUrl":"https://github.com/avatars/u/3019960?s=80&v=4"},"commit":{"message":"Fix CI: update pytest + github RSA","shortMessageHtmlLink":"Fix CI: update pytest + github RSA"}}],"hasNextPage":false,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"Y3Vyc29yOnYyOpK7MjAyNC0wNi0xMFQyMzo0Nzo0NC4wMDAwMDBazwAAAARho9d7","startCursor":"Y3Vyc29yOnYyOpK7MjAyNC0wNi0xMFQyMzo0Nzo0NC4wMDAwMDBazwAAAARho9d7","endCursor":"Y3Vyc29yOnYyOpK7MjAyMy0wNi0wM1QxNzoxOTowMi45MjY4MzVazwAAAAM6FWwH"}},"title":"Activity · andrew-canaday/libyimmo"}